Lugano vs Luzern: match statistics
Lugano displays solid home form with 64% wins at home and an impressive goal difference of +13 at their own stadium. The hosts average 2 goals per match in home games, with only 14% losses, demonstrating their stability in front of their home crowd. Luzern, despite decent form in the last five matches (1.8 points per match), has a weaker away record with 36% wins and as many as 1.57 goals conceded on average away. The difference in possession (54% vs 49%) and Lugano's higher shot conversion rate (18% vs 12%) further speak in the hosts' favor. Considering all statistics, Lugano has the advantage, although Luzern can score goals (average 1.64 away), which could result in an even start to the match and the possibility of a draw.

xG per shot around 0.08 usually means long-range attempts; 0.15+ usually means box chances. The style label comes from possession, shot volume and conversion.
* xG (expected goals) says how many goals a team should score from its chances. If actual goals are above xG, finishing is above average; if below xG, chances are being missed.
